Loar Holdings Inc.
Company Overview
History and Background
Loar Holdings Inc. was founded in 2014 and quickly established itself as a provider of niche engineered products. They've expanded through strategic acquisitions. Their focus is on highly engineered solutions for specialized markets.
Core Business Areas
- Aerospace & Defense: Designs, manufactures, and supplies components and systems for the aerospace and defense industries. This includes precision hardware, specialized fasteners, and engineered solutions for aircraft and military vehicles.
- Industrial: Produces components for industrial applications, such as fluid control systems, motion control devices, and specialized machinery. This segment serves a broad range of industrial sectors.
Leadership and Structure
The leadership team comprises experienced executives with backgrounds in engineering, manufacturing, and finance. Loar Holdings operates with a decentralized structure, allowing individual business units to maintain operational autonomy while benefiting from centralized resources.

About Loar Holdings Inc.
Exchange NYSE | Headquaters White Plains, NY, United States | ||
IPO Launch date 2024-04-25 | President, CEO & Executive Co-Chairman Mr. Dirkson R. Charles | ||
Sector Industrials | Industry Aerospace & Defense | Full time employees 1500 | Website https://www.loargroup.com |
Full time employees 1500 | Website https://www.loargroup.com |
Loar Holdings Inc., through its subsidiaries, designs, manufactures, and markets aerospace and defense components for aircraft, and aerospace and defense systems in the United States and internationally. The company offers airframe components, structural components, avionics, composites, braking system components, de-ice and ice protection, electro-mechanical, engineered materials, flight controls, fluid and motion controls, environmental, metal forming, molded components, and restraints and safety devices. It also provides auto throttles, lap-belt airbags, two-and three-point seat belts, water purification systems, fire barriers, polyimide washers and bushings, latches, hold-open and tie rods, temperature and fluid sensors and switches, carbon and metallic brake discs, fluid and pneumatic-based ice protection, RAM air components, sealing solutions, motion and actuation devices, edge-lighted panels and knobs, and annunciators for incandescent and LED illuminated pushbutton switches, and others. The company primarily serves commercial, business jet and general aviation, and defense markets. Loar Holdings Inc. was incorporated in 2017 and is headquartered in White Plains, New York.
